how long ago did you do your headers? did you remove any emiision equipment? if so your computer might still be relearning. when i did headers and removed all my emissions equipment my car ran really rich for a couple weeks and actually shot flames when i revved it up.

Get an OBD1 scanner (not a code reader) and look at the O2 sensors, the sensors will indicate if the mixture is rich or not. However; the usual causes are bad spark plugs, bad ignition wires, dirty air cleaner, bad O2 sensors, and possibly, a bad fuel pressure regulator.
Definitely take care of the EGR problem, and take care of any other codes that the scanner may show.
